Warnings / Side Effects

Possible reactions include dryness of the mouth or throat, dizziness, rash, headache, stomach upset or nosebleeds. Reishi may increase bleeding risk, especially alongside anticoagulants, and may interact with blood-pressure and diabetes medications. Not suitable during pregnancy or breastfeeding due to insufficient safety data. Consult your healthcare practitioner or herbalist before use if you take any medication.

What does "double extract" mean here?

Reishi holds its useful compounds in two forms: some come free in alcohol, others only in hot water. A double extract uses both, so you get the full spectrum rather than half. It is the slower, more thorough way to make a mushroom tincture, and the difference is in the bottle.

Are there any side effects?

Reishi is well tolerated by most people, though some notice mild, passing effects such as dryness of the mouth or throat, or an upset stomach. It can also thin the blood, so speak to your healthcare practitioner first if you take medication, particularly blood thinners, blood-pressure or diabetes medicine.
